Output 76cdb7661e47e59e30d59217fe18e470c00270d055d649ad3d82390e3211bfae:18

value
76931
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d9f034c475037946b479dbcebc970886dde2abe OP_EQUAL
address
3Qp3NV7unLGhzikDvTh14Ew7g3BswzVaYR
transaction
76cdb7661e47e59e30d59217fe18e470c00270d055d649ad3d82390e3211bfae
confirmations
112559
spent
true